Portfolios of promise: A review of R&D investment techniques and how they apply to technology development in space agencies
Authors:Anthony Wicht  Zoe Szajnfarber
Institution:The George Washington University, United States
Abstract:Despite a rich legacy of impressive technological accomplishments, the government acquisition of advanced space systems is increasingly synonymous with schedule slips and cost overruns. Program reviews have suggested that investing more in centralized and strategic research and development outside particular programs will reduce technical uncertainties and improve cost and schedule outcomes. This paper suggests roles for a centralized technology office by examining the methods available in the literature for managing portfolios of research projects.
